Still-Custardy Vegan Quiche Recipe
Prep Time:
1 hour, 15 minutes
Cook Time:
1 hour, 10 minutes
Servings:
8 Servings
Ingredients
  • ¼ cup raw cashews
  • ½ cup boiling water
  • 1 (16-ounce) package medium or firm tofu
  • 3 small Yukon potatoes
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il, divided
  • 2 teaspoons salt, divided
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 red pepper, diced
  • 1 cup sliced mushrooms
  • 2 tablespoons nutritional yeast
  • 2 tablespoons soy sauce
  • ½ teaspoon black salt (kala namak)
  • ½ teaspoon onion powder
  • ½ teaspoon turmeric
  • ½ teaspoon thyme
  • ½ cup grape tomatoes, quartered + 8 tomatoes halved
  • 1 cup chopped spinach
  • ½ cup dairy-free feta cheese
Directions
  1. Preheat the oven to 400 F.
  2. Add the boiling water to the cashews and let them sit for 15 minutes. Add the cashews and water to a blender and blend until smooth.
  3. Remove the tofu from the package and set it in a shallow bowl. Place a plate on top of the bowl and stack something heavy on top. Let the tofu drain for 20 minutes then discard the excess water.
  4. Peel the potatoes and shred using the grating blade on a food processor or using a box grater. Using paper towels or a clean tea towel, squeeze the potatoes to soak up extra moisture. Put them into a large bowl and add 1 tablespoon of oil and 1 teaspoon of salt. Press into a glass pie plate that has been sprayed with cooking spray. Place into the oven for 20 minutes, then cover lightly with foil and cook 5 more minutes.
  5. Add the remaining oil to a large frying pan. Bring the heat to medium and add the garlic, red pepper, mushrooms, and quartered grape tomatoes. Cook for 10 minutes.
  6. Add the tofu to a food processor with the cashew mixture, nutritional yeast, soy sauce, black salt, onion powder, turmeric, and thyme. Transfer to a bowl and add the chopped spinach and feta cheese.
  7. Pour the batter into the crust and press the halved tomatoes cut-side up into the top of the batter. Bake for 25 minutes, then cover with foil and cook for 10 more minutes. Let it sit for 45 minutes before slicing.
